Boy Goes the Extra Mile to Play With His Sisters: ‘Go Get My Wand’

A 2-year-old from Tennessee has gone viral for trying to get involved with his sisters’ play time.

In the TikTok video, Crosby Pinkard was determined to join his older sisters’ mermaid adventures and asked if he could come into the “ocean.” He was denied access by Harvey and Palmer, so he sprinted off to find a solution.

Mom Mary Grace Pinkard, 34, who watched the whole thing play out, told Newsweek that Crosby, as always, desperately wanted to be included in his sisters’ game of mermaids.

“He rummaged through their dress-up box and put on the Anna [from Disney‘s Frozen] costume, complete with rainboots, gloves and a winter hat. The girls told him he couldn’t enter the “ocean” because he didn’t have mermaid powers, so he ran off to get his wand to solve the problem. It cracked me up,” she said.

Pinkard said that, while her children often play well together and love engaging in imaginative games, there are moments when the girls ask for some time alone. “We also have the normal ‘no boys allowed’ situations when the girls insist on alone time to play Barbies or American Girls without little bro messing them up,” she added.

After she stopped filming, Pinkard encouraged her daughters to let Crosby play, reminding them how cute it was that their little brother wanted to be just like them. “I said something like, ‘He wants to be just like you guys! Please let him play.'”

The viral clip melted hearts all over the internet, with over 15.1 million views and more than 2.8 million likes from other TikTok users.

One viewer requested “more episodes please” and referred to the video as a TV, while another called the scene “iconic.”

A third posted: “Do you see how she played the harmonica right on cue? Defining the script? Very mindful, very demure.”

Pinkard said she understood both sides to Crosby wanting to play with the girls, and his sisters requiring some time on their own. “I think there just has to be a balance,” she added. “I want them to include each other but do understand that the big girls want to play alone sometimes. We all need our alone time!”

Moments later, the sisters returned with a solution of their own—they found an Ariel costume for Crosby to wear, which he proudly showed off. The video ended with all three siblings playing together in their imaginative “ocean.”
